Striker finally hangs up his boots

Jason Roberts has finally called time on his playing career, after fifteen months savaged with injury.

The 36-year old has not played for Reading since the 1-0 loss to Southampton in December 2012 due to a hip injury. Roberts had a hip operation last year, but suffered further setbacks in his progress and today made the decision to call time on his career.

He will still be under contract with us until the end of the season, but it’s end will officially signify the end of his career. The striker had an illustrious career and arguably played a massive part in the Royals’ promotion campaign in 2012, with six goals in seventeen games.
